Defender Theo Vassell signs for Barrow from Salford on a free transfer.

CB Taylor Foran signs for Bromley from Arsenal on a free.

Defender Tom Edwards signs for Salford from Stoke on a free.

Notts County set to sign Haji Mnoga from Portsmouth (he was sent off against us on his Gillingham debut after 4 mins when on loan there).

Wasall look set to sign 36 year old QPR winger Albert Adomah on a free after a trial.

Port Vale sign CB Ben Heneghan from Fleetwood for an undisclosed fee, he used to play for Darren Moore at Sheff Weds.

Walsall have signed goalkeeper Sam Hornby from Colchester on a free he turned down Chesterfield where he had been on trial.

Franchise loan Brighton goalkeeper Tom McGill for the season.

Cheltenham have agreed a deal to sign veteran striker Ryan Bowman from Shresbury Town on a free.

Accrington Stanley sign 29 year old Sunderland left back Donald Love.
